Breast Cancer Survivors: A Plan for Dealing with Vaginal Dryness
Mary J. “Muff” Heffernan, ARNP, AOCNP discusses that when a woman learns she has breast cancer, likely the last thing on her mind is her vagina! However, for women with estrogen/progesterone receptor-positive breast cancer, or for some women who require chemotherapy, having a plan for managing one’s vaginal health is essential.
